{"id":6228,"date":"2020-04-06T16:06:39","date_gmt":"2020-04-06T13:06:39","guid":{"rendered":"http:\/\/mummila.net\/kommentit\/?p=6228"},"modified":"2020-04-06T16:06:39","modified_gmt":"2020-04-06T13:06:39","slug":"popup-menu-jumps-to-top-left-window-corner-when-focus-follows-mouse-in-wayland","status":"publish","type":"post","link":"https:\/\/mummila.net\/kommentit\/2020\/04\/06\/popup-menu-jumps-to-top-left-window-corner-when-focus-follows-mouse-in-wayland\/","title":{"rendered":"Popup menu jumps to top left window corner when focus follows mouse (in Wayland)"},"content":{"rendered":"<p>I&#8217;m using 20.04 and a Wayland session. My preferred focus mode is to have it follow the mouse cursor: <\/p>\n<p>$ gsettings get org.gnome.desktop.wm.preferences focus-mode<br \/>\n&#8217;mouse&#8217;<\/p>\n<p>Unfortunately this causes GTK apps&#8217; popup (RMB) menu to jump to the app window corner when opened. I&#8217;m attaching a screencast, where I demonstrate the bug first, then reset focus-mode to &#8217;click&#8217; to demonstrate the bug no longer manifesting. (Please excuse the flashing. It&#8217;s just a video artefact caused by Gnome&#8217;s built in screen recorder, which was the only one that at least somewhat worked.)<\/p>\n<p>This has been reported upstream, where a fix was recently merged: https:\/\/gitlab.gnome.org\/GNOME\/mutter\/issues\/1103<\/p>\n","protected":false},"excerpt":{"rendered":"<p>This has been reported upstream, where a fix was recently merged: https:\/\/gitlab.gnome.org\/GNOME\/mutter\/issues\/1103<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[8860],"tags":[3406],"class_list":["post-6228","post","type-post","status-publish","format-standard","hentry","category-vianhallintajarjestelmat","tag-gnome","sijainti-launchpad"],"_links":{"self":[{"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/posts\/6228","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/comments?post=6228"}],"version-history":[{"count":4,"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/posts\/6228\/revisions"}],"predecessor-version":[{"id":6232,"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/posts\/6228\/revisions\/6232"}],"wp:attachment":[{"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/media?parent=6228"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/categories?post=6228"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/mummila.net\/kommentit\/wp-json\/wp\/v2\/tags?post=6228"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}